Add virtual-mcp11-ovs-ironic-ssl
The model uses SSL on private/public endpoints.
Change-Id: Ie49c666ba5218ac25daec85b54b17e1dceab2571
Related-Prod: PROD-17998
diff --git a/classes/cluster/virtual-mcp11-ovs-ironic-ssl/init.yml b/classes/cluster/virtual-mcp11-ovs-ironic-ssl/init.yml
new file mode 100644
index 0000000..7e6ba5f
--- /dev/null
+++ b/classes/cluster/virtual-mcp11-ovs-ironic-ssl/init.yml
@@ -0,0 +1,56 @@
+classes:
+- system.linux.network.dynamic_hosts
+- system.linux.system.single
+- cluster.virtual-mcp11-ovs-ironic-ssl.infra
+- cluster.virtual-mcp11-ovs-ironic-ssl.openstack
+- system.openssh.server.team.lab
+- system.openssh.server.team.tcpcloud
+- system.openssh.server.team.stacklight
+- system.openssh.server.team.mcp_qa
+- cluster.virtual-mcp11-ovs-ironic-ssl.stacklight
+- cluster.virtual-mcp11-ovs-ironic-ssl.stacklight.client
+- cluster.overrides
+parameters:
+ _param:
+ salt_minion_ca_authority: salt_master_ca
+ cluster_domain: virtual-mcp11-ovs-ironic-ssl.local
+ cluster_name: virtual-mcp11-ovs-ironic-ssl
+ # infra service addresses
+ infra_config_hostname: cfg01
+ infra_config_address: 172.16.10.90
+ # openstack service addresses
+ openstack_proxy_address: 172.16.10.121
+ openstack_proxy_node01_address: 172.16.10.121
+ openstack_control_address: 172.16.10.254
+ openstack_database_address: ${_param:openstack_control_address}
+ openstack_message_queue_address: ${_param:openstack_control_address}
+ openstack_message_queue_node01_address: ${_param:openstack_control_node01_address}
+ openstack_message_queue_node02_address: ${_param:openstack_control_node02_address}
+ openstack_message_queue_node03_address: ${_param:openstack_control_node03_address}
+ # stacklight service addresses
+ stacklight_monitor_address: 172.16.10.253
+ stacklight_monitor_node01_address: 172.16.10.107
+ stacklight_monitor_node02_address: 172.16.10.108
+ stacklight_monitor_node03_address: 172.16.10.109
+ stacklight_telemetry_node01_address: ${_param:stacklight_monitor_node01_address}
+ stacklight_log_address: ${_param:stacklight_monitor_address}
+ openstack_gateway_address: 172.16.10.110
+ stacklight_telemetry_address: ${_param:stacklight_monitor_address}
+
+ openstack_baremetal_address: 192.168.90.10
+ openstack_baremeta_neutron_subnet_cidr: 192.168.90.0/24
+ openstack_baremeta_neutron_subnet_allocation_start: 192.168.90.100
+ openstack_baremeta_neutron_subnet_allocation_end: 192.168.90.150
+ openstack_baremetal_node01_hostname: bmt01
+
+ linux:
+ system:
+ repo:
+ linux_system_repo:
+ source: ${_param:linux_system_repo}
+ architectures: amd64
+ clean_file: true
+ salt:
+ minion:
+ trusted_ca_minions:
+ - cfg01.${linux:system:domain}